How A Free Bus Shuttle Helped Make A Small Town Take Off This story is part of an ongoing project on commuting in America. What's known as the "last mile" of a commute can be the Holy Grail for many city transportation planners. How do you get people from their major mode of transportation – like a train station – to their final destination?
